Peter A. Figueroa González
Videogame Developer with experience in Unreal Engine, Unity and programming C++.



The main focus on this project was to work with the HUD and api vaRest. When the game starts it search for the poke api database to search for the pokemon name, and when I click the button it search it's information and moves. I worked with buttons, scroll boxes, spacers, images and interfaces. I uploaded some images of the blueprints that I did.
I did this project with Unreal C++ only. When you pick up the cubes they are added to your inventory and you can switch between them and see which one is equipped. They change your material and each one has a special effect when equipped (slower, faster and double jump).


I called this game Holy Combat. It's basically a turn-based combat. With 1,550 lines of code I used structs, if-else, loops, functions, verifications, and text files for keeping score. The link to the full code below.
This is my final project for my bachelor. I am working this alongside a group of 9 people, 3 programmers and 6 designers. My contributions to the project are:
HUD and widget blueprints
Applying an interface to connect actions in combat
The stat and level up system
The turn-based system
The damage system
Video at the end of images










I am in my 4th year in Atlantic University, studying Videogame Programming.